A point charge q is located at a distance l from an infinite conducting plane. Determine the surface density of charges induced on the plane as a function of separation r from the base of the perpendicular drawn to the plane from the charge.

To find the surface charge density, we must know the electric field at the point P (Fig.) which is at a distance r from the point O.

Using the image mirror method, the field at P,

Now from Gauss’ theorem the surface charge density on conductor is connected with the electric field near its surface (in vaccum) through the relation  where En is the projection  of the outward normal vector n(with respect to the conductor).
